Job Description
Excellent front-line opportunity to support our customers to achieve housing and social stability
Multiple opportunities within high performing and dynamic teams
2x Permanent full-time roles at $83,594 per annum + 5 weeks' annual leave + benefits
Te whiwhinga mahi - Our opportunity
As Housing Support Manager, you will work directly with a portfolio of our customers and their wh nau, building enriching and enduring relationships to ensure customers' housing and wellbeing needs are being met and continue to be met as they change over time.
You will be supporting some of our low and medium complex needs customers which could involve dealing with disruptive behaviour situations, rent arrears and debt collection/recovery. You will visit our customers at their K inga Ora homes and, from time to time, attend meetings with key stakeholders to ensure tailored support and services stay in place for our customers and their wh nau.
This is a fast-paced and dynamic role where your time management, prioritisation skills and ability to adapt quickly to changing demands will be crucial. You will be technical savvy to navigate different internal systems and tools to efficiently document critical information and data.
Ng pumanawatanga ou - What you will bring
You'll be a natural relationship-builder, relating to customers from all backgrounds and all walks of life.
You'll be skilled at de-escalating highly emotional situations and conversations, with the ability to problem solve and understand the reasons behind customer issues.
Experience with working on rent arrears and debt recovery
Experience in tenancy, emergency or social housing space
Ability to prioritise and work in a fast paced role
Experience managing complex cases
Knowledge and good understanding of the Residential Tenancies Act
We need people who care as much as we do and are passionate about supporting customers who may have challenging housing and wellbeing needs.
Your cultural awareness will foster an aligned approach to our customers' aspirations and preferences, particularly in working with M ori and Pasifika.
As this role requires travelling around the local area, you will have a current, clean and full NZ driver's licence (pool vehicle provided).
Nou te rourou - What's in it for you?
We offer competitive salaries, five weeks' annual leave, and flexible working arrangements.As a K inga Ora - Homes and Communities employee, we want to make sure that you have all the tools and support you need. We want to ensure you are healthy and have work-life balance.
